It has become an inescapable topic of discussion, echoed in the news almost every day – escalating rates of obesity are a national health concern. Splashy headlines on the obesity issue are often limited to diet tips, weight-loss plans, and the latest exercise advice, but there is much more to the story.

Colorado Walks can connect reporters to experts in the field that will bring depth and authority to articles on walking for health, fitness, and transportation. We can also provide story ideas and background information on the movement to create walkable communities and neighborhoods, the link between the built environment and America’s sedentary lifestyle, the economic benefits of walkable communities, and "Who's Who" in walking in Colorado.

Story ideas include walking programs, Walk to School Colorado, Safe Routes to School programs, revitalizing communities by focusing on pedestrian needs, reengineering walking into our daily routines—and much more.
